Understanding the Role of Hair Foil in Color Absorption

The art of hair coloring has evolved significantly, leading to a myriad of techniques that professionals can employ to provide clients with their desired look. Among these methods, the use of hair foils is prevalent, particularly in highlights, lowlights, and balayage styles. While the process may seem straightforward, the type of foil used can profoundly impact how color is absorbed by the hair.

The Basics of Hair Coloring with Foils

Foils are employed in hair coloring to isolate individual strands or sections, thereby allowing for controlled application of hair dye or bleach. This technique enables colorists to create multi-dimensional looks by ensuring colors don’t bleed into each other, offering precision and creativity in the final result.

Once the hair is wrapped in foil, the material helps to trap heat, which catalyzes the coloring process. This accelerated reaction is essential for achieving vibrant, long-lasting results, making the choice of foil material a critical consideration for any stylist.
